The proprietary trading landscape in 2025 is undergoing a transformative shift, driven by firms that are dismantling traditional barriers to entry. For decades, prop trading was a domain reserved for those with substantial capital, institutional connections, or years of experience. Today, platforms like Phidias and MarketMates are redefining accessibility, offering low-cost entry, transparent rules, and robust educational frameworks that empower beginners to compete on a level playing field. This evolution is not merely a technological or financial innovation-it is a structural reimagining of how talent and discipline can thrive in a high-stakes environment.
